To improve the problems such as low relevance, redundant features and the low accuracy of traditional fault diagnosis methods, a transformer fault diagnosis method based on the random forest (RF) feature optimization and improved sparrow search algorithm (ISSA)- support vector machine (SVM) was proposed. First, the transformer fault features were optimized through the RF-based average accuracy reduction method. Then, the traditional sparrow search algorithm (SSA) was improved using the Tent chaos mapping and Levy flight strategy, so that the support vector machine (SVM) parameters could be optimized. The proposed method was compared with the SVM, particle swarm algorithm-support vector machine (PSO-SVM), and sparrow search algorithm-support vector machine (SSA-SVM). The results show that the fault diagnosis rate of ISSA-SVM is 91.67%, which is 11.11%, 8.34% and 2.78% higher than that of SVM, PSO-SVM and SSA-SVM respectively. This result verified the effectiveness of the proposed method in the fault diagnosis of transformer.
